用户提问

通过jquery的ajax的complete参数配置,可以获取,示例; $.ajax({ type: 'HEAD', // 获取头信息 url : window.location.href, complete: function( xhr, data ){ // 获取相关Http Response header var hinfo = { // 服务器端时间 "date" : xhr.g...

推荐答案

通过jquery的ajax的complete参数配置,可以获取,示例;

$.ajax({

type: 'HEAD', // 获取头信息

url : window.location.href,

complete: function( xhr, data ){

// 获取相关Http Response header

var hinfo = {

// 服务器端时间

"date" : xhr.getResponseHeader('Date'),

// 如果开启了gzip,会返回这个东西

"contentEncoding" : xhr.getResponseHeader('Content-Encoding'),

// keep-alive? close?

"connection" : xhr.getResponseHeader('Connection'),

// 响应长度

"contentLength" : xhr.getResponseHeader('Content-Length'),

// 服务器类型,apache? lighttpd?

"server" : xhr.getResponseHeader('Server'),

"vary" : xhr.getResponseHeader('Vary'),

"transferEncoding" : xhr.getResponseHeader('Transfer-Encoding'),

// text/html? text/xml?

"contentType" : xhr.getResponseHeader('Content-Type'),

"cacheControl" : xhr.getResponseHeader('Cache-Control'),

// 生命周期?

"exprires" : xhr.getResponseHeader('Exprires'),

"lastModified" : xhr.getResponseHeader('Last-Modified')

};

// 在这里,做想做的事...

}

});

jquery ajax 获得response headers,jquery ajax 怎么获得返回的response headers相关推荐

  1. jQuery源码分析系列(37) : Ajax 总结

    综合前面的分析,我们总结如下3大块: jQuery1.5以后,AJAX模块提供了三个新的方法用于管理.扩展AJAX请求 前置过滤器 jQuery. ajaxPrefilter 请求分发器 jQuery ...

  2. Ajax入门笔记(原生Ajax、jQuery、axios、fetch、跨域SONP、CORS)

    文章目录 一.基础知识 1.1AJAX简介 1.2 AJAX的特点 1.2.1 AJAX 的优点 1.2.2 AJAX 的缺点 1.3 XML简介 1.4 HTTP简介 1.4.1 请求报文 1.4. ...

  3. 【AJAX 笔记】AJAX 基本、HTTP 基本、原生 AJAX 的使用,jQuery / Axios / fetch 发送请求、跨域(JSONP/CORS)

    文章目录 1 Ajax 概述 1.1 AJAX 简介 1.2 XML 简介 1.3 AJAX 的特点 1.3.1 AJAX 的优点 1.3.2 AJAX 的缺点 1.4 AJAX 属性和方法 2. H ...

  4. c 中ajax不起作用,Jquery AJAX調用:$(this)在成功后不起作用

    I am wondering why $(this) does not work after a jQuery ajax call. 我想知道為什么$(this)在jQuery ajax調用之后不起作 ...

  5. 详细解读Jquery各Ajax函数:$.get(),$.post(),$.ajax(),$.getJSON()

    一,$.get(url,[data],[callback]) 说明:url为请求地址,data为请求数据的列表(是可选的,也可以将要传的参数写在url里面),callback为请求成功后的回调函数,该 ...

  6. mvc 一般注释_使用带有注释和JQuery的Spring MVC 3的Ajax

    mvc 一般注释 与Ajax一起工作对我来说一直很有趣! 是不是 ? 我将使您轻松将Ajax与Spring MVC 3和JQuery结合使用. 这篇文章将向您说明如何在工业编码的现实生活中使用Ajax ...

  7. 使用带有注释和JQuery的Spring MVC 3的Ajax

    与Ajax一起工作对我来说一直很有趣! 是不是 ? 我将使您轻松将Ajax与Spring MVC 3和JQuery结合使用. 这篇文章将向您说明如何在工业编码的现实生活中使用Ajax. 和往常一样,我 ...

  8. html ajax请求jsp,JSP+jquery使用ajax方式调用json的实现方法

    本文实例讲述了JSP+jQuery使用Ajax方式调用JSON的实现方法,在这里分享给大家以供大家参考,具体的实现以及代码如下所示: 前台: //test function test(uid) { i ...

  9. jQuery -- 光阴似箭(五):AJAX 方法

    jQuery -- 知识点回顾篇(五):AJAX 方法 1. $.ajax 方法:用于执行 AJAX(异步 HTTP)请求. <!DOCTYPE html> <html> &l ...

  10. AJAX初识(原生JS版AJAX和Jquery版AJAX)

    一.什么是JSON 1.介绍JSON独立于语言,是一种与语言无关的数据格式.JSON指的是JavaScript对象表示法(JavaScript Object Notation)JSON是轻量级的文本数 ...

最新文章

  1. 刚刚,DeepMind被IJCAI授予杰出成就奖,因为他家把AlphaGo Zero做成了暖心的新垣结衣?
  2. Android零基础入门第30节:两分钟掌握FrameLayout帧布局
  3. MySQL 8.0 Server层最新架构详解
  4. SAP UI5 应用的调试标志位的本地存储逻辑 - local storage 使用的一个例子
  5. SAP Fiori应用里Cross Application跳转的一些常见错误
  6. 消息中间件核心实体(1)
  7. web大作业介绍自己的家乡_襄阳市恒大名都小学2018—2019年度寒假实践作业
  8. IIS7配置PHP 报错 对找不到的文件启用文件监视
  9. spark基础之checkpoint机制
  10. 树莓派升级Linux内核,树莓派编译升级内核
  11. 教你用命令行扩展VHD的大小
  12. 安装Discuz论坛
  13. c#动态编译并动态生成dll
  14. 关于返回一个整数数组中最大子数组的和的问题(续01)
  15. 如何把github上fork的项目修改过后再提交到github上
  16. 阿里云DataV数据过滤器取Value值大于等于25的数据(1)
  17. python命名规则下划线list_详解 Python 中的下划线命名规则
  18. 关闭win10的Skype
  19. 专注于win7官网,专注win7系统安装
  20. Linux内核设计与实现 Robert Love

热门文章

  1. 协议篇 - http/2协议分析 PPT截图
  2. java enum 单例模式_Java最给力的单例模式
  3. 大数据的作用:肺炎前线的科技公司
  4. 2554: 巨巨来袭
  5. HTML 实现背景图片的替换
  6. 如何记住使用Google Assistant停在哪里
  7. 大一Python之循环解决实际问题
  8. 《武林外传》经典搞笑台词[转帖]
  9. 为什么不看好企业做微信公众号了
  10. 第三节 数组的指针和指向数组的指针变量